Gold Medallion Tree Root System . Cassia is a subtropical tree and therefore its roots will become better established in warm weather. Cassia leptophylla, or the gold medallion tree, has captivated me with its vibrant yellow blooms and elegant, feathery foliage. Pruning the tree to one main leading stem from which major branches are attached can help increase its strength and sturdiness against strong wind events. A gold medallion tree grows best in clay or soil that is sandy or loamy. The beautiful tree will grow equally in acidic, alkaline, or neutral soil as long as it gets the water it needs to establish a strong root system.
